Hi y'all Mustang owners

On my GT 2019 the sync 3 software automatically updated to version 3.4 some weeks ago. But now the problems have started and I get different errors that occur randomly during driving from cold or warm start and not on every trip I do in the car. These errors are periodically when I drive and is displayed on the center screen. These errors occur and below is just translated from Danish:
1. Hill start assist not available
2. Pre collision assist not available
3. Drive mode choice not available (when flicking the center toggle to change the drive mode to e.g. track)
4. In the screen appears a car illustration with a red warning symbol on top of the roof indicating there are problems with the rear end camera but not always related to when I shift the gear in to reverse).

These errors sometimes comes one or more together. It all started when the software where updated to latest version. The local Ford shop/dealer is on the case but hasn't solved it yet and is struggling. They have checked cables and fittings to the sensors and changed a computer box.

As for stock vs modified my car only has a new set of sequential lights which are not standard stock in Europe. Everything else regarding electrical is stock.

Do you guys have any suggestions or have experienced anything similar?

Thx, Kurt
